Path of Coal at the LWL Museum Zeche Hannover: Industrial Culture Meets the Present
The exhibition Path of Coal takes you deep into a subject that continues to shape Bochum and the Ruhr area to this day: the transformation of coal, work, and industry. In the historical setting of the LWL Museum Zeche Hannover, the exhibition showcases photographs by Khalil Noé Döring and makes visible how coal is still imported, transported, and processed today.

A Place with Character and Good Accessibility
The LWL Museum Zeche Hannover is located in Bochum-Hordel at Günnigfelder Straße 251. Access by car is just as possible as by bus; the stops Hannoverstraße and Röhlinghauser Straße are within easy reach. There are barrier-free access points, disabled parking, an elevator to parts of the industrial monument, and wheelchair-accessible restrooms on site.
